BIL, SMH: Big ETF Outflows
February 03, 2015 at 13:25 PM EST
Looking at units outstanding versus one week prior within the universe of ETFs covered at ETF Channel, the biggest outflow was seen in the SPDR Barclays 1-3 Month T-Bill ETF (BIL), where 2,200,000 units were destroyed, or a 8.2% decrease week over week. And on a percentage change basis, the ETF with the biggest outflow was the Semiconductor ETF (SMH), which lost 1,950,000 of its units, representing a 20.3% decline in outstanding units compared to the week prior.
